Xtreme Renovations, LLC has completed another amazing Master Bathroom Renovation for our repeat clients in Lakewood Forest/NW Harris County.
This Project required transforming a 1970’s Constructed Roman Themed Master Bathroom to a Modern State-of-the-Art Master Asian-inspired Bathroom retreat with many Upgrades.
The demolition of the existing Master Bathroom required removing all existing floor and shower Tile, all Vanities, Closest shelving, existing Sky Light above a large Roman Jacuzzi Tub, all drywall throughout the existing Master Bath, shower enclosure, Columns, Double Entry Doors and Medicine Cabinets.
The Construction Phase of this Transformation included enlarging the Shower, installing new Glass Block in Shower Area, adding Polished Quartz Shower Seating, Shower Trim at the Shower entry and around the Shower enclosure, Shower Niche and Rain Shower Head. Seamless Glass Shower Door was included in the Upgrade.
New Drywall was installed throughout the Master Bathroom with major Plumbing upgrades including the installation of Tank Less Water Heater which is controlled by Blue Tooth Technology. The installation of a stainless Japanese Soaking Tub is a unique Feature our Clients desired and added to the ‘Wow Factor’ of this Project.
New Floor Tile was installed in the Master Bathroom, Master Closets and Water Closet (W/C). Pebble Stone on Shower Floor and around the Japanese Tub added to the Theme our clients required to create an Inviting and Relaxing Space.
Custom Built Vanity Cabinetry with Towers, all with European Door Hinges, Soft Closing Doors and Drawers. The finish was stained and frosted glass doors inserts were added to add a Touch of Class. In the Master Closets, Custom Built Cabinetry and Shelving were added to increase space and functionality. The Closet Cabinetry and shelving was Painted for a clean look.
New lighting was installed throughout the space. LED Lighting on dimmers with Décor electrical Switches and outlets were included in the Project. Lighted Medicine Cabinets and Accent Lighting for the Japanese Tub completed this Amazing Renovation that clients desired and Xtreme Renovations, LLC delivered.
Extensive Drywall work and Painting completed the Project. New sliding entry Doors to the Master Bathroom were added.

Xtreme Renovations completed an amazing Master Bathroom transformation for our clients in NW Harris County. This project included removing the existing Jacuzzi Tub and Vanity as well as all fur downs throughout the Master Bath area. The transformation included the installation of new large shower area with a rain shower, seamless glass shower enclosure as well as installing a tempered double argon filled window for viewing a private fountain area. Travertine Honed and Polished tile was installed throughout the Master Bath and Water Closet. Custom build Maple vanity with towers in a shaker style were included in the project. All doors included European soft closing hinges as well as full extension soft closing drawer glides. Also included in this project was the installation of new linen closets and clothes hamper. Many electrical and plumbing upgrades were included in the project such as installation of a Togo Japanese toilet/bidet and extensive drywall work. The project included the installation of new carpeting in the Master Bathroom closet, Master Bedroom and entryway. LED recessed lighting on dimmers added the ‘Wow Factor our clients deserved and Xtreme Renovations is know for.

Xtreme Renovations just completed transforming a 1915 constructed Master Bathroom into a Modern Transformation for our clients in NW Harris County. The Master Bath had seen several updates throughout its 100 year history. When our clients desired to convert their pervious renovation into their dream Master Bath, they contact Xtreme Renovations and our Team of professionals that includes Design, Quality Craftsmanship and meticulous attention to details to deliver the final product and the ‘Wow Factor’ that Xtreme Renovations is known for.
The renovation project required removing an existing window, claw tub, extensive plumbing including moving and install new water and drain lines as well as adding an additional propane hot water heater. Many electrical upgrades were included in this renovation as well as extensive drywall work, painting and exterior siding to match the age of this portion of the home.
Our Xtreme Team went to work and presented a design concept that met the needs of our clients and delivered a modern and functional Master Bathroom that completed years of renovation on the Country Home. The project included Custom Built Vanity with full extension soft closing drawers and European hinge soft closing doors. A large shower enclosure was built with corner seating, shower niches, shower wand and stylish tile accents to enhance the shower area. Seamless Glass with heavy duty supports were included in the shower enclosure for ensured safety of our client’s young children and to provide piece of mind and total functionality of the family. The toilet was moved to add space due to the smaller size of this 1915 constructed Master Bath. Recessed LED lighting as well as above vanity light sconces on dimmers completed this amazing transformation.

Xtreme Renovations, LLC has completed another amazing Master Bathroom Project for our clients in NW Harris County/Lakewood Forest. Our clients desired to transform their 1970’s constructed Master Bathroom into a Modern and functional space that added value to their home. Xtreme Renovations, LLC and our team of Professional went to work from the first meeting laying out a Design and then delivering the ‘Wow Factor’ our clients desired and Xtreme Renovations, LLC is known for.
Many changes were made to the original Master Bathroom including removal of a Jacuzzi Tub and enclosed shower as well as enclosing one window as well as removing a fur down and relocation of electrical, HVAC and plumbing lines. All wallpaper was removed throughout the space as well as a total reconfiguration of the Master Closet.
The Renovation included Custom Built Shaker Style Cabinetry, extensive drywall work and painting. A new standalone Soaker Tub was relocated to optimize the space. The new Shower Enclosure was expanded for additional space and Seamless Glass completed the transformation. The new Custom Built Vanity included a Center Tower for additional storage. New Tile flooring, new granite and new Glass Tile with Pencil Molding was installed as well as all new fixtures.
